Many of my patients ask me a very important question – “Doctor, which dental implant brand is the best in India?”

I understand the confusion. Today, there are so many dental implant brands in India – Nobel Biocare, Straumann, Osstem, Dentium, Adin, Zimmer, and more. Patients often come after searching online, asking – “Should I go for Korean implants or Israeli implants?” or “Is Nobel Biocare better than Straumann?”

The truth is, there is no single “best” implant brand for everyone. The right choice depends on your bone quality, the type of treatment you need (single tooth, multiple teeth, or full mouth implants), and most importantly, the skill of the implantologist placing it.

At the Center for Dental Implants & Esthetics, my R&D team and I have compared the top dental implant brands in India on parameters like design, surface technology, success rate, and global reputation. This guide will help you understand the differences in simple words, so you feel confident about your decision.

How We Compared Dental Implant Brands in India

Parameters we use in comparing dental implants brands

When we set out to compare the top dental implant brands in India, we did not rely on marketing claims or hearsay. My team at the Center for Dental Implants & Esthetics looked at scientific parameters that truly affect a patient’s treatment outcome and long-term comfort.

We chose only those implant companies that have been present in India for at least 10 years, ensuring proven results and reliable availability.

1

Implant Variants & Design

  • Variants: Each company offers different types of implants (for single tooth, multiple teeth, or full jaw cases). The right variant ensures the implant suits your unique situation.
  • Design (Active vs Passive): Active designs bond faster with your bone, which may speed up healing and reduce waiting time. Passive designs are slower but sometimes better in softer bone.

What it means for you: Choosing the right design can reduce healing time and improve success rates.

2

Surface Technology

The surface of the implant is what touches your bone. Different treatments are used:

  • TiUnite – promotes stronger bone attachment.
  • SLActive – allows faster healing and early stability.
  • RBM (Resorbable Blast Media) – encourages optimal bone growth.

What it means for you: Better surface = better integration with your bone = longer-lasting implants.

3

Sizes & Suitability

  • Range of Sizes: More sizes mean a better fit for your jaw.
  • Mini Implants: Useful when bone is thin and cannot hold a regular implant.
  • Full Arch Suitability: Some brands are specially designed for All-on-4 or All-on-6 full mouth restorations.

What it means for you: Having multiple options ensures your dentist can select the implant that matches your bone and treatment plan perfectly.

4

Popularity, Presence & Global Trust

  • Popularity in India: Widely used implants mean more dentists are trained with them.
  • Years in India: Longer presence = proven reliability.
  • Global Market Share: High global usage shows international trust and ongoing innovation.
  • Availability Worldwide: Important if you move abroad — spare parts or tools will still be available.

What it means for you: A brand with global and Indian presence ensures support and service for decades to come.

5

Biological Integration

  • Muco-Integration: Not just bone bonding, but also gum-level integration, which adds extra stability and reduces chances of gum infection.
  • Material Composition: Most are medical-grade titanium or titanium alloys; some offer zirconia for patients sensitive to metals.

What it means for you: Implants that integrate well with bone and gums provide better long-term health and natural feel.

6

Mechanical Strength & Stability

  • Implant Connection Type: Different connection systems affect stability of the crown (the tooth on top). Some connections are more resistant to loosening over time.
  • Long-Term Success Rate: Studies showing 95–98% survival rates over 10 years or more.

What it means for you: Stronger connection = fewer problems like loose crowns or screw fractures. High survival rate = peace of mind for decades.

7

Innovation & Digital Support

  • Research & Development: Brands that invest in R&D often bring safer and more advanced solutions.
  • Digital Components: These improve precision during surgery (for example, guided implant surgery).

What it means for you: Advanced technology means shorter surgery, faster healing, and more predictable results.

8

Practical Considerations

  • Average Price Range in India: Some brands are premium, others are more affordable.
  • Warranty: Most reputed brands offer lifetime warranty on the implant itself.
  • Country of Origin: Gives you an idea of the research base — European (premium), Korean (affordable, widely used), Israeli (value-focused).

What it means for you: Knowing cost, warranty, and origin helps balance budget with long-term trust.

Which companies are considered the best for dental implant systems?

+

There's no one "best" brand—each has strengths based on individual needs. However, widely trusted names include Straumann, Nobel Biocare, Zimmer Biomet, Dentsply Sirona, BioHorizons, Hiossen, Megagen, and Osstem.

Market leaders include Straumann with about 25–30% market share, followed by Nobel Biocare and Dentsply Sirona holding another 20–25%.

Key brand highlights:

  • Straumann: Known for strong R&D, digital integration (SLActive, Roxolid, BLX), and global education programs
  • Nobel Biocare: Rooted in the discovery of osseointegration, focuses on research-backed systems like NobelActive and digital workflow tools
  • Zimmer Biomet: Offers innovations like Trabecular Metal implants, backed by extensive clinical studies
Success rates from clinical analysis:
Straumann ~97.6% Zimmer Biomet ~95.5% Nobel Biocare ~92.1%

How do titanium and zirconia dental implants compare?

+

Here's a comprehensive breakdown of the key differences between these two popular implant materials:

Aspect Titanium Zirconia
Durability & Strength Superior mechanical resilience and long clinical history High strength but more brittle; may be prone to fractures under extreme stress
Aesthetics Metallic hue may show through thin gums Tooth-colored, excellent choice for front teeth or thin gingiva
Biocompatibility Well-studied, excellent osseointegration; rare allergies Metal-free; ideal for patients with metal sensitivities
Infection & Hygiene Titanium particles may cause inflammation in rare cases Lower bacterial adhesion; good for tissue health
Flexibility Two-piece systems allow angle customization—useful in complex cases Often one-piece, less prosthetic flexibility; ideal surgical planning needed
Cost Generally more affordable due to simpler production Higher cost due to complex manufacture and material

Bottom line: Titanium is a trusted, all-rounder material with strong long-term data. Zirconia shines in aesthetics and is a great option for certain cases—especially for patients wanting metal-free treatments. The final decision should be made together with your implantologist based on your medical needs and smile goals.

Should cost be a deciding factor when choosing an implant brand?

+

Cost is important—but not the only factor. High-end brands like Straumann and Nobel Biocare invest heavily in innovation and global support, which often means higher prices, but also high reliability.

On the other hand, brands like Hiossen, Osstem, and Megagen offer more affordable options without drastically compromising quality.

Always discuss cost alongside quality, long-term safety, and your specific treatment needs with your dentist. The cheapest option may cost more in the long run if complications arise.

How long do dental implants typically last?

+

Dental implants have a high success rate—about 93–98% over 5–10 years, depending on case factors like oral hygiene and systemic health.

With proper care and regular dental check-ups, many implants can last 20+ years or even a lifetime. The key factors affecting longevity include:

  • Quality of the implant brand and surgical technique
  • Your oral hygiene habits
  • Regular professional maintenance
  • Overall health and lifestyle factors
  • Bone quality at the implant site

Choosing a reputable brand and maintaining regular check-ups help ensure that your implant lasts as long as possible.

Are all implant brands compatible with each other?

+

No—they're not interchangeable. Each brand has its own design, connection system, and components. Mixing brands can risk mismatches and complications.

This is why it's crucial to:

  • Stick with one system for a case unless your implantologist recommends otherwise
  • Keep records of your implant brand and model
  • Ensure your dentist has access to the specific components for future maintenance

If you need future work on your implant, using compatible components from the same manufacturer ensures proper fit and function.

Final Word: Choosing the Best Dental Implants in India

When it comes to choosing the best dental implants brand in India, remember that no single company or system is “the best” for everyone. Different types of dental implants in India are designed for different conditions. For some patients, a well-known international brand like Nobel Biocare or Straumann may be the right choice. For others, a reliable and affordable option like Osstem or Adin may work just as well.

Your condition decides which dental implant is best for you. Your jawbone health, bite, medical history, and long-term goals all matter more than the brand name on the box.

That is why you should always rely on your Implantologist’s advice when choosing dental implants. An experienced Implantologist can guide you on which implant system is safest, most predictable, and best suited for your case.

Dental implants are a lifetime solution. Choosing the right implant system today will have a long-term impact on your oral health, smile, and confidence. Focus less on which implant brand is “number one in India” and more on finding the best implant dentist who uses proper 3D imaging, follows international protocols, and places the right implant for your needs.
